1/3 cup shortening
1/3 cup sugar
1 egg
2/3 cup honey
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 3/4 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
additional sugar
36 pieces chocolate kiss candy
108 chocolate chips, milk or semi-sweet
Cream together shortening and sugar. Add egg, honey and vanilla. Mix flour, baking soda and salt together; add to sugar mixture. Cover and chill dough overnight.
Heat oven to 350°F. Grease baking sheets. Roll dough into 1 1/2 inch balls. Place balls 2 inches apart on prepared sheets. Flatten balls with bottom of a glass dipped in sugar. Dip glass before flattening each ball. Bake 10 minutes. Remove from oven and leave on baking sheets. Place a kiss in about the center of each hot cookie and place 3 chocolate chips in position around the kiss to represent 2 ears and a tail. Allow to melt slightly. Remove cookies from sheets. As chocolate continues to melt, flatten the kiss into a rough circle and use a toothpick to draw the chips into points like ears and a tail. Allow to cool and set.
